Malta - GDP and main components: Final consumption expenditure and gross capital formation was EUR3749.70 Million in June of 2025, according to the EUROSTAT. Trading Economics provides the current actual value, an historical data chart and related indicators for Malta - GDP and main components: Final consumption expenditure and gross capital formation - last updated from the EUROSTAT on September of 2025. Historically, Malta - GDP and main components: Final consumption expenditure and gross capital formation reached a record high of EUR3794.40 Million in December of 2024 and a record low of EUR1355.30 Million in June of 2002.
